U.S. Firms Participate in Trade Mission to Georgia July 12-15, 2010
The Foreign Agricultural Service announced that 13 U.S. companies will meet with over 170 Georgian businesses in a Trade and Investment Mission to Tbilisi, Georgia, July 12-15. The primary aim of the mission is to facilitate trade and investment particularly…
